Akwa Ibom To Become Top Gas Destination As NNPC Invests $3.5bn
Indications have emerged that Akwa Ibom State would soon become a top gas-based industrial destination. This followed the signing of a landmark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) by the administration of Governor Umo Eno and the Aggregator Company of Nigeria (GACN), which triggered a $3.5 billion Final Investment Decision (FID) by the Nigerian National Petroleum Company Limited (NNPCL).
